GSU files contain updates for the GeneSys 3 software. These files are released to patch bugs, or to update the software.
To run a GSU file double click on it. You will be given a description of what the update will do. Click on the update button to apply the GSU patch.
If the GSU fails to launch, this may be due to the file type not being associated correctly on your computer.
If the GSU file type is not associated, you will be given a prompt to search the internet for an appropriate file, or to select a program from a list.
Choose the option to select the program from a list.
A program browser window will launch. Click on the Browse button.
Browse to the following location:
C:\Windows\System32
In this folder, select a file called “gs3ustub.exe”.
Click OK.
You will now return to the program browser window. Put a tick in the box under the program list so that the gs3ustub.exe program is used every time a gsu is run.
Now click OK.
